Filter interviews by
I applied via Referral and was interviewed in May 2024. There was 1 interview round.
Hashmap is a data structure that stores key-value pairs for efficient retrieval and storage.
Hashmap is implemented using an array of linked lists to handle collisions.
Each key is hashed to a unique index in the array.
Hashmap allows for constant time complexity O(1) for insertion, deletion, and retrieval.
Example: Storing student grades using student ID as key and grade as value.
Top trending discussions
I applied via Naukri.com and was interviewed in Sep 2020. There were 3 interview rounds.
The HashMap class is used to represent key-value pairs in Java.
HashMap is a part of the Java Collections Framework.
It allows null values and only one null key.
It provides constant-time performance for basic operations like get and put.
Example: HashMap<String, Integer> map = new HashMap<>();
Abstraction is the process of simplifying complex systems by focusing on essential details and hiding unnecessary complexities.
Abstraction allows us to create models or representations of real-world objects or systems in software.
It helps in managing complexity by breaking down a system into smaller, more manageable parts.
Abstraction provides a level of indirection, allowing changes to be made in one part of the system...
try-catch is used in Java to handle exceptions and prevent program crashes.
try-catch blocks are used to catch and handle exceptions that may occur during program execution.
It allows the program to gracefully handle errors and prevent the program from crashing.
The try block contains the code that may throw an exception, and the catch block handles the exception.
Multiple catch blocks can be used to handle different types...
The statement to use for selecting based on integer inputs is the 'switch' statement.
The 'switch' statement allows for multiple cases to be evaluated based on the value of an integer input.
Each case represents a possible value of the input, and the corresponding code block is executed if the value matches.
The 'switch' statement also provides a 'default' case which is executed if none of the cases match the input value.
...
I applied via Campus Placement and was interviewed in Oct 2020. There was 1 interview round.
I applied via Company Website and was interviewed before Dec 2019. There were 3 interview rounds.
I appeared for an interview before Jun 2016.
posted on 15 Feb 2022
I applied via Campus Placement
In this round you have to clear Aptitude and Basic Coding
It is pure coding test which is conduct on hacker rank platform. You have to complete 4 question(1 easy + 2 medium + 1 hard)
posted on 24 Oct 2023
I applied via Approached by Company and was interviewed before Oct 2022. There were 3 interview rounds.
Find duplicate items in array of strings.
Iterate through array and store each item in a hash set.
If item already exists in hash set, it is a duplicate.
posted on 18 Mar 2025
I appeared for an interview before Mar 2024, where I was asked the following questions.
posted on 25 Aug 2021
based on 1 interview
Interview experience
Senior Software Engineer
21
salaries
| ₹37 L/yr - ₹60 L/yr |
Software Engineer III
11
salaries
| ₹29 L/yr - ₹36.5 L/yr |
Softwaretest Engineer
6
salaries
| ₹4 L/yr - ₹4.5 L/yr |
Senior Operations Analyst
6
salaries
| ₹16 L/yr - ₹18 L/yr |
Senior Product Manager
5
salaries
| ₹46 L/yr - ₹60 L/yr |
HCL Infosystems
Accel Frontline
Northcorp Software
Diverse Lynx